Exports In 2022, Kuwait exported $1.21M in Packaged Medicaments, making it the 128th largest exporter of Packaged Medicaments in the world. At the same year, Packaged Medicaments was the 339th most exported product in Kuwait. The main destination of Packaged Medicaments exports from Kuwait are: Saudi Arabia ($427k), Oman ($348k), Qatar ($327k), Bahrain ($78.9k), and India ($5.88k).

The fastest growing export markets for Packaged Medicaments of Kuwait between 2021 and 2022 were Oman ($334k), Qatar ($167k), and Bahrain ($26.2k).

Imports In 2022, Kuwait imported $1.42B in Packaged Medicaments, becoming the 44th largest importer of Packaged Medicaments in the world. At the same year, Packaged Medicaments was the 4th most imported product in Kuwait. Kuwait imports Packaged Medicaments primarily from: Denmark ($192M), United Arab Emirates ($164M), United States ($146M), Ireland ($122M), and Saudi Arabia ($107M).

The fastest growing import markets in Packaged Medicaments for Kuwait between 2021 and 2022 were Denmark ($97.2M), United States ($90.8M), and Ireland ($78M).
